A hush settles over the world after rainfall, and in that gentle pause, the heart seeks meaning in the smallest things. Within these short inspirational poems, every moment-be it joy or sorrow-becomes a quiet opportunity for hope to emerge. Uplifting poems written in the early twentieth century invite readers to reflect on daily life's uncertainties and the subtle resilience woven through human experience. Each verse is carefully crafted, offering encouragement without sentimentality, allowing the words to resonate with those who have faced both hardship and light.
The collection moves with a graceful rhythm, balancing reflective poetry with glimpses of optimism. The poet's voice is grounded, yet suffused with a belief in the possibility of renewal. Nature, memory, and the passage of time serve as gentle companions, guiding the reader through landscapes both internal and external. Motivational verse is presented not as grand declarations, but as quiet affirmations-reminders that even in the midst of adversity, a silver thread of hope endures.
For lovers of British poetry, this volume stands as a testament to the enduring power of language to comfort and inspire. Its poems about life do not shy away from the complexities of emotion, yet always return to the promise of brighter days. Those seeking poetry for encouragement will find solace in these lines, while collectors and classic-library buyers will appreciate the careful restoration of a work that once slipped from public view.
This book was out of print for decades and is now republished by Alpha Editions. It has been restored for today's and future generations. This edition is not just a reprint - it's a collector's item and a cultural treasure.
